Output 3c28a89578ce90510fa10eda4c31b6fb423640f00b723d20e1cc62c95f9e7dea:0

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b00c5fff04d8c618591adc08ee10c4265624f98 OP_EQUAL
address
MBpYDRD7aQ71nyRDJ9wsas5zF2h79JKaDh
transaction
3c28a89578ce90510fa10eda4c31b6fb423640f00b723d20e1cc62c95f9e7dea
spent
true